A budgie, as the common parakeet is typically called, is the subject of this Complete Care Made Easy pet guide that presents new and experienced bird keepers with insight into every aspect of selecting, caring for, and maintaining well-behaved happy pet birds. Angela Davids has written an ideal introductory pet guide, with chapters on the characteristics of the irresistible budgie, the history of budgies in the wild, selection of a healthy, typical pet bird, housing and care, feeding, training, and health care. The selection chapter offers potential owners excellent advice about selection of the color and sex, suitability of the delicate budgie with families, children, and other pets. In the chapter on housing and care, the author discusses selection of the right cage, placement of the cage, and the purchase of toys, cups, perches, and more. A bird’s diet is critical to its ongoing health, and the chapter devoted to feeding the budgie gives the reader all the info he or she needs about choosing the best diet, different types of seeds, greens, fruits, veggies, grit, as well as human foods to avoid. The chapter “Training Time” addresses finger training, towel training, perch training, and offers an easy-to-follow primer on teaching a budgie to talk. The final two chapters of the book will be useful for bird fanciers interested in learning more about the breeding and the basic color variations and genetics of this perfect beginner’s bird. The book concludes with an appendix of bird societies, a glossary of terms, and a complete index.

The budgerigar, often known as the parakeet, is one of the tiniest kinds of parrot that is widely kept as a pet. They are also one of the most popular birds kept as pets all over the globe, and one of the reasons for this is that they are quite inexpensive. These little parrots are very sociable and straightforward to domesticate. The beginning and the history The budgie and many other species of parakeets originated in Australia, where they may still be seen roaming the plains in large groups. These wild species, on the other hand, come in at a somewhat reduced size in comparison to the birds that are often available for purchase at pet shops. These birds have been bred in captivity for many years. Around the year 1840, the English scientist John Gould brought the budgie to Europe. Once there, the budgie immediately became a popular choice for keeping as a pet. By 1894, Australia had instituted a restriction on the export of budgies, which led to a flourishing breeding industry in Europe. The bird finally arrived in the United States around the year 1920, but it didn't start gaining widespread popularity until the 1950s. The American budgie, sometimes known as the parakeet, and the English budgie are the two varieties of budgies that are most commonly seen in the pet trade. The American variety is the one that can be found in pet shops the most often, whilst the bigger English budgie is the one that is most frequently seen at expositions and exhibits.
